HOWARD D. JOHNSON CO. v. PARKSIDE DEVELOP. CORP.

No. 1-775A115.

348 N.E.2d 656 (1976)

HOWARD D. JOHNSON COMPANY,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. PARKSIDE DEVELOPMENT CORPORATION, and Franchise Realty Corporation, Defendants-Appellees. Franchise Realty Corporation, Cross-Appellant, v. Howard D. Johnson Company, Cross-Appellee.

Court of Appeals of Indiana, First District.

June 14, 1976.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as C. Bigley, Jr., Columbus, for plaintiff-appellant.

Donald W. Buttrey and Randolph L. Seger, Indianapolis, Paul D. Lawson, Columbus, Donald F. Foley, Yeager, Foley, Hafsten & McLin, Indianapolis, Crump & Angermeier, Columbus, for defendants-appellees.


ROBERTSON, Chief Judge.

Howard D. Johnson Company (Johnson) filed a suit for a temporary restraining order, preliminary injunction and permanent injunction against Parkside Development Corporation (Parkside), Franchise Realty Corporation (Franchise) which is a subsidiary of McDonald's Corporation, and Construction Management Services, Inc. The trial court granted the temporary restraining order and preliminary injunction. Johnson now appeals the subsequent denial...
